Бөлісу құралы:


Метод Shape.IncrementLeft (Excel)

Перемещает указанную фигуру по горизонтали на указанное количество точек.

Синтаксис

expression. IncrementLeft (Increment)

выражение Переменная, представляющая объект Фигура.

Параметры

Имя Обязательный или необязательный Тип данных Описание
Приращение Обязательный Single Указывает, как далеко должна перемещаться фигура по горизонтали в точках. Положительное значение перемещает фигуру вправо; отрицательное значение перемещает его влево.

Пример

В этом примере дублируется фигура в myDocument, задает заливку для дубликата, перемещает ее на 70 точек вправо и на 50 точек вверх и поворачивает на 30 градусов по часовой стрелке.

Set myDocument = Worksheets(1) 
With myDocument.Shapes(1).Duplicate 
 .Fill.PresetTextured msoTextureGranite 
 .IncrementLeft 70 
 .IncrementTop -50 
 .IncrementRotation 30 
End With

Поддержка и обратная связь

Есть вопросы или отзывы, касающиеся Office VBA или этой статьи? Руководство по другим способам получения поддержки и отправки отзывов см. в статье Поддержка Office VBA и обратная связь.